average use

The data indicates that the vast majority of recorded mileage readings for the Volkswagen Multivan (2022-) LWB 5DR MPV 1.4 TSI PIH 13KWH 218 GPF SS EU6 STYLE DSG AUTO6 are clustered at very low mileage, with 93.5% of vehicles showing between 0 and 10,000 miles. Smaller proportions are documented in higher mileage brackets, such as 3.2% between 40,000 and 50,000 miles, and only minimal percentages in the 10,000-20,000, 20,000-30,000, and 50,000-60,000 mile ranges. This suggests that most of these vehicles are relatively new or have low recorded usage.

vehicle values

The data presents private sale price distributions for a specific Volkswagen Multivan (2022-) model, with vehicle prices ranging from approximately £33,000 to over £67,000. A notable trend is that the highest percentage of valuations (12.9%) cluster around the £55,000 to £56,000 range, indicating it is a common or typical private sale price for this model. Additionally, the data shows relatively low percentages (around 1.1%) for prices at the lower (<£37,000) and higher (>£61,000) ends, suggesting fewer vehicles are valued significantly below or above the average market range. The relatively small fluctuations in percentage points across the mid-to-upper price bands imply a fairly stable valuation landscape, with the majority of private sales concentrated in the middle to upper price brackets.

production years

The data indicates that the majority of the Volkswagen Multivan vehicles in this sample were manufactured between 2022 and 2024, with 29% from 2022, 34.4% from 2023, and 35.5% from 2024. Very few vehicles, around 1.1%, are from 2025. This suggests a recent and fairly evenly distributed production timeline, with a slight increase in vehicles manufactured in 2024. Overall, the fleet appears to be relatively new, predominantly from the last three years.

colour popularity

The data indicates that the most common main paint colours for the Volkswagen Multivan (2022-) LWB 5DR MPV are black (35.5%) and silver (28%). Grey also represents a significant share at 20.4%. Combined, these three colours account for approximately 84% of the vehicles. Less popular colours include orange (3.2%), blue (9.7%), red (2.2%), and a small percentage (1.1%) for vehicles painted in a combination of orange and silver. The predominance of black and silver suggests a preference for neutral and classic colours among these vehicles.

ownership cycle

The data indicates that the majority of 'VOLKSWAGEN MULTIVAN (2022-) LWB 5DR MPV 1.4 TSI PIH 13KWH 218 GPF SS EU6 STYLE DSG AUTO6' vehicles have had only one registered keeper, accounting for approximately 83.9%. Around 16.1% of these vehicles have had two registered keepers. This suggests that most vehicles in this model tend to remain with their original owner for a longer period, which could imply good ownership stability or lower frequency of resale within the observed sample.
